Best Affordable Neighborhoods in Stockton, CA
Some of the cheapest neighborhoods in Stockton are Seaport, Country Club/Pacific, and Lincoln Village West. These neighborhoods offer some of the lowest rent prices in Stockton, making them ideal for renters on a budget. As of December 30, 2025, the average rent in Stockton is $1,290, which is 1.2% higher than last year. However, it's important to remember that rental prices can vary significantly based on factors such as location, amenities, and floor plans.

Methodology
Transit Score measures access to public transit. Scores range from 0 (minimal transit) to 100 (rider’s paradise). Learn more about the Transit Score methodology. Rental data is sourced from CoStar Group’s Market Trend reports.
